EDP, S.A. trades at USD51.66, which is 37% above the USD32.44 our discounted cash flow model puts on the business. On that measure it screens as expensive, which is not the same as saying it will fall.

Our moat model scores it 40 out of 100, which is little in the way of a moat. A moat is a structural reason competitors cannot take the profits away, and it matters more to a long holding period than any single quarter's numbers do.

It changes hands at 17.2 times earnings. Be careful reading that in isolation: for a cyclical business a low P/E arrives at the top of the cycle, when profits are peaking and about to fall, which is exactly when the shares look cheapest and are not.

About EDP, S.A.

EDP, S.A. engages in the generation, transmission, distribution, and supply of electricity in Portugal, Spain, France, Poland, Romania, Italy, Belgium, the United Kingdom, Greece, Colombia, Brazil, North America, and internationally. It operates through Renewables, Networks, and Client Solutions & Energy Management segments. The company generates and sells electricity through hydro, combined-cycle gas turbine, coal, wind, solar, nuclear, and cogeneration and waste sources. The company is also involved in the supply of natural gas. In addition, it offers engineering, laboratory tests, professional training, and energy services, as well as property management services. The company was formerly known as EDP - Energias de Portugal, S.A. and changed its name to EDP, S.A. in April 2024. The company was incorporated in 1976 and is headquartered in Lisbon, Portugal.
